12/9/2025· 3mo ago
Visit ID: 13490099
Follow-up Inspection Required1 high, 2 basic
- 40-06-5:Basic - Employee personal items stored in or above a food preparation area, food, clean equipment and utensils, or single-service items. Employee cellphone stored on the cutting board of the flip top cooler. The phone was removed. Corrected On-Site
- 06-01-5:Basic - Time/temperature control for safety food thawed in an improper manner. Raw beef and cooked chicken in separate containers thawing at room temperature next to the triple sink. The items were moved to the sink to thaw under running water. Corrected On-Site
- 50-17-3:High Priority - Operating with an expired Division of Hotels and Restaurants license. Expired 12-1-25 Warning
8/12/2025· 7mo ago
Visit ID: 10884858
Met Inspection Standards1 high, 1 int, 2 basic
- 36-37-5:Basic - Ceiling not smooth, nonabsorbent and easily cleanable in food preparation, food storage, or warewashing areas. In the kitchen
- 10-20-4:Basic - In-use tongs stored on equipment door handle between uses.
- 28-14-5:High Priority - Evidence of mop/cleaning wastewater dumped onto ground. Witnessed employee dump mop bucket onto the ground behind the establishment.
- 31B-02-4:Intermediate - No paper towels or mechanical hand drying device provided at handwash sink. In the men's restroom
